Hyperlite Mountain Gear Aero 28 Ultralight Fastpack vs Outdoor Vitals Carbon Evo 50 Backpack: which should you buy?
If saving weight is your priority, the Hyperlite Mountain Gear Aero 28 Ultralight Fastpack wins — at 506 g it is 344 g (40%) lighter than the Outdoor Vitals Carbon Evo 50 Backpack (850 g). That said, the heavier option may justify the extra grams with more capacity, durability or comfort, so weigh the trade-off against how you'll use it.
